What
Where
Register
Log in
Home & Gardens near Spencers Wood, England
Fyple
England
Spencers Wood
Home & Gardens
Add your business for free
+
Home & Gardens
back to
All categories
Lawn & Gardens
1
Satellite and Cable Television Sales and Installation Services
1
Spencers Wood
London
6564
Birmingham
755
Bristol
691
Manchester
686
Nottingham
547
Liverpool
526
Leeds
472
Sheffield
468
Leicester
442
Southampton
374
Show map
Companies
Home & Gardens
- Spencers Wood England
Meakin Building Supplies Ltd
Lambs Ln, Spencers Wood, Reading, Berkshire RG7 1JB, United Kingdom
A
Waves AV Installation
Lansdowne Gardens, Spencers Wood, Berkshire RG7 1PF, United Kingdom
B